The Green Bay women's basketball team (14-4, 6-1) recovered from its first Horizon League loss in 25 outings with its 78-52 win over Loyola Wednesday at the Kress Center.  Green Bay improved to 8-1 at home with the win, the 31st straight victory over the Ramblers for the Phoenix.

Junior Erin Templin posed a game-high and career-best 17 points on 7 of 9 shooting while adding seven rebounds.  Lavesa Glover missed her final shot of the game to finish with 16 points in a 7 of 8 effort from the field in 17 minutes of work.

Green Bay scored 31 points on Loyola turnovers.

Loyola fell to 3-14 overall, 1-5 in the Horizon League. 

Green Bay moved a game in front of UW-Milwaukee after the Lady Panthers fell to Illinois-Chicago 62-59.  The Phoenix will host Illinois-Chicago on Saturday night.
